Transaction 76e4946d1817e2057e4b5f0ee1db07f031764935ccf61d6965af899de7feda18
3 Input
2 Outputs
- 76e4946d1817e2057e4b5f0ee1db07f031764935ccf61d6965af899de7feda18:0
- 76e4946d1817e2057e4b5f0ee1db07f031764935ccf61d6965af899de7feda18:1
value 412549170
address 1FgHJmqVFyEJc927af9khaSHTSxEAWT9x1
value 164120980
address 34RMeM31mcqYNkkP2tn4oPMzoTFyJf6pC2